i wanted to created a multisession data dvd with brasero. selected "Leave the disk open to add files later." next time when i want to add files to this disk it says "Appending new files to a multisession disc is not advised." "Already burnt files will be invisible (though still readable).Do you want to continue anyway?" i clicked on continue. it checks and gives "Error while burning." "An unknown error occured." i couldnt add any files to 3 of my multisession dvds !!!!! i am using Ubuntu 9.10 - the Karmic Koala - released in October 2009. Brasero 2.28.2.
